Course Goal / Objective

This course includes the evaluation of structures of active drug ingredients by chemical and spectroscopic (UV, IR, 1H-NMR and Mass) methods.

Course Content

IR spectroscopy and Examples; NMR spectroscopy and Examples; Mass spectrometry and Examples; Structure Evaluation studies on active pharmaceutical ingredients.
